The latest exhibition to be held at The Art Shop in Ilkley is by North Yorkshire artist Angela McCall.
Angela draws inspiration from her local surroundings, incorporating the natural elements and fleeting glimpses of the ever-changing landscape and seasons. Her colourful watercolour flower portraits possess semi abstract qualities playing with light, colour and texture to convey atmosphere and a ‘beyondness’.
Her passion for watercolour is obvious and combined with mixed media; she is able to achieve more interesting and creative results.
Her recent work explores the endless possibilities of paper collage using a variety of mediums to produce unique and exciting representations of floral and coastal scenes. The quirky cottages, pantile roofs and higgledy piggeldy buildings of the east coast towns especially.
She experiments and observes the way in which paints and inks react with different papers and sometimes fabrics to create interesting, vibrant and colourful pieces. The use of text in order to interweave captions and convey messages within the work is an unusual step and enables her to create an exciting, colourful and individual style.
Angela has been a Full Member of the British Watercolour Society since 1998, and a Fellow of the International Guild of Artists since 2002. Was a previous award winner at Patchings, and is a member of www.thefylingdalesartists.co.uk.
